Trail Tips

Bring Sun Protection

Wear sunscreen, a wide-brimmed hat, and polarized sunglasses to stay comfortable and protect yourself from UV rays.

Dress Appropriately

Wear lightweight, quick-drying clothing and bring a light jacket for early mornings or windy days.

Arrive Early

Getting on the water at sunrise offers calmer conditions and a higher chance of a successful catch.

Bring a Camera

Capture your fishing adventure and scenic coastal views to remember this special day.
